Module name:
calendar
The Calendar Gear displays a monthly list of important events for the community. An event added to the Calendar Gear can be labeled private, in which case only the user who entered the event can view it, or public/community, in which case the event is visible to all visitors of a community.
Instance Configuration
To configure an instance of the Calendar Gear:
Enter the Community Administration and click the configure link for the gear instance.
In the configuration basics page, enter a gear name and description. Select sharing and Make visible to options and click Done.
Click the additional configurations link.
On the calendar parameters page, select basic or detailed for the calendar default event type. Detailed events will prompt for name and address information for the event. Select a calendar year end. The calendar will allow the creation of events only until the end of the year you specify.
Click the permissions link. This page governs who can create private and public events. By default, users with the
calWriter
role can create only private events; users with thecalAdmin
role can create public or private events. Set the Allow open access to create public and private events? field totrue
to permit anyone who can use the Calendar gear instance to create a public or private event. Set the Allow open access to create private events only? field totrue
to permit anyone who can use the Calendar gear instance to create a private event.See the Assigning and Revoking Roles topic for more information about calendar roles.
Click the alerts page. This page governs whether users receive an alert when an calendar event is created, modified, or deleted.
Assigning and Revoking Roles
You can further configure an instance of the Calendar Gear by assigning or revoking roles in the gear instance. The calendar role, together with the permissions setting, determines who can view or create private or public events. To assign a role:
Enter the Community Administration and go to the Current Gear Instances page.
Click the Assign/Revoke Roles link for the Calendar Gear.
Use the dropdown list and the search feature in step 2 of the Assign/Revoke gear role page to locate the individual user or organization whose role you want to change.
Click the Assign/Revoke Roles link for that individual or organization. Check or uncheck the box for the roles you want to assign or revoke.
